Vaping has come a long way since it started gaining popularity almost two decades ago. When the first e-cigarettes hit shops and online stores, they were often cheap, throwaway devices shaped like traditional cigarettes. You couldn't choose flavors, and the models were very limited.

Now there are far more options, including disposable vapes, pod vapes, and larger, more customizable box mods. Having choices is great, but picking the right vape when you first start can be a challenge. Let's walk through the main vaping options available and what sets each one apart.

Disposable Vapes

The cheapest, lowest-commitment way to try vaping for the first time is with a disposable vape. They come pre-filled and pre-charged, so there is nothing to set up.

  • Pros of disposable vapes – Cheap, easy to use, and ready out of the box. They let you experience vaping without a large investment and make it simple to sample different flavors.
  • Cons of disposable vapes – The build is basic and the experience is not always the best. You are limited to whatever flavors are available and cannot customize the device in any way. Per-puff, they can get expensive over the long term compared with refillable options.

Pod Vapes

Pod vapes are similar to disposables in that the pods are often disposable, but you can also get refillable pods and rechargeable pod devices. Pods hold your choice of e-liquid and can either be swapped out quickly for a new pod or refilled when they run low.

  • Pros of pod vapes – Cheaper to run than box mods, easy to use, and often rechargeable and refillable. Their small, ergonomic design makes them easy to slip into a pocket or bag.
  • Cons of pod vapes – With closed systems you are usually limited to the brand's own pods, which can restrict flavor choice. Refillable pods solve this by letting you use whatever e-liquid you like. Closed disposable pods can add up over time, while refillable and rechargeable systems are relatively affordable.

Customizable Box Mods

For the most control over your vape, look at a box mod. There are various box mods available, including sub-ohm kits and temperature control devices. Box mods take a little more know-how, but speaking from experience, within an hour you can pick up the basics of using one.

  • Pros of box mods – The biggest draw is customization. You control which e-liquid and coils you use, the temperature you vape at, and how much vapor you produce. Box mods deliver a premium experience and are a cheaper option per-milliliter over the long term than disposables and closed pods.
  • Cons of box mods – They require a larger upfront investment. Their weight and size make them less convenient to carry, and they need active upkeep such as replacing coils, cleaning, and charging.

Frequently Asked Questions

What's the difference between a disposable, a pod, and a box mod?

A disposable is a single-use device that comes pre-filled and pre-charged with nothing to set up. A pod vape is a compact rechargeable device that uses pods you can swap or, on refillable models, fill with your own e-liquid. A box mod is a larger, rechargeable device that lets you customize coils, wattage, and airflow for the most control over your vape.

Which type of vape is easiest for a first-time adult vaper?

Disposables and closed pod systems are the simplest to start with because there is little or no setup. Many new adult vapers begin with a pod system since it is easy to use and more cost-effective to run over time than buying disposables repeatedly.

Are refillable devices cheaper than disposables over time?

Generally yes. Refillable pods and box mods have a higher upfront cost, but because you buy e-liquid and replacement coils rather than a whole new device each time, the cost per milliliter is usually lower over the long term than repeatedly buying disposables.

What e-liquid nicotine strength should I choose?

Strengths range from zero nicotine up to higher-strength salt nicotine, and the right choice is a matter of personal preference and the device you use. Compact pod and disposable devices are commonly paired with salt nicotine, while higher-powered box mods are often paired with lower-strength freebase e-liquid. Many adult vapers try a couple of strengths to find what suits them.

Do box mods require more maintenance?

Yes. Box mods need active upkeep, including replacing coils periodically, cleaning the tank, and charging or swapping batteries. Pod systems require less maintenance, and disposables require none since they are used once and replaced.

Can I use any e-liquid flavor in a pod vape?

It depends on the system. Closed pod systems use the brand's own pre-filled pods, so flavor selection is limited to what that brand offers. Refillable pod systems let you fill the pod with whatever e-liquid flavor you prefer, giving you far more choice.
